Job Summary

Description

Nemours Childrens Health in Milford Delaware is hiring a PRN Occupational Therapist with experience to cover in our outpatient setting. The role is needed to help cover for planned PTO unplanned call-outs and to support patient care needs when the census is high. Coverage needs would include weekdays only. Clinic hours are Monday-Thursday 8am-6pm and Friday 8am-4pm. The need and hours per week will vary.

The Milford satellite is Nemours southernmost outpatient therapy location. Opened in 2021 this beautiful well-equipped facility offers primary care specialty services and therapy under one roof. Join a collaborative interdisciplinary team of Occupational Therapists Physical Therapists and Speech Language Pathologists.

We provide occupational therapy for patients with a wide variety of diagnoses ranging in age from birth to 17. We are also an early intervention partner with Delawares Birth to Three Early Intervention Program providing clinic-based services.

Provides discipline specific patient examination evaluation intervention documentation parent/caregiver education communication and coordination of care with medical/clinical staff and outside agencies as appropriate within the discipline specific scope of practice and the guidelines designated by the department and the Delaware Valley policies and participates in departmental education activities in order to expand knowledge of patient populations and evidence-based practice.

  • Demonstrates proficiency in the care of all ages: pediatrics and proficiency in the care of neonates as required by assignment.
  • Able to provide occupational therapy services to a variety of patient types with recognition of his/her own limitations while seeking appropriate mentorship as needed.
  • Completes timely documentation as required by departmental policy #7980.3.3 Joint Commission and CARF standards.
  • Attends meetings related to patient treatment and contributes to discussion as an interdisciplinary team member.
  • Consults with other services families and outside agencies to recommend durable medical equipment home/school modifications and transitional therapy program prior to discharge from therapy.
  • Maintains knowledge of and familiarity with insurance referral/authorization process and documentation requirements related to therapy services.
  • Completes all mandatory training; may include but not limited to safety infection control corporate compliance HIPAA bioterrorism CPR and program specific respiratory training.
  • When required by assignment participates in weekend/holiday inpatient coverage rotation.

Job Requirements

  • Masters Degree in Occupational Therapy or its equivalent from an ACOTE-accredited university required.
  • Minimum of three (3) to six (6) months experience required. New graduates will be considered based on educational experiences.
  • State of Delaware Occupational Therapist License required upon hire.
  • All clinical staff are recommended to hold a second license in MD (in addition to DE license).
  • Pennsylvania clearances are required upon hire for those with a Pennsylvania license.
  • American Heart Association BLS certification required within 6 months of date of hire and must be maintained for duration of employment.
  • Member of professional specialty organizations (AOTA State Occupational Therapy Assoc.) preferred.
  • Clinical affiliation and/or work experience in pediatrics preferred.
